HISTORY was made on the Dean Forest Railway (DFR) in December, with the inaugural visit of a Class 360 EMU and the first Class 37 working to Parkend in the preservation era. The move was in connection with a BBC television production.
Rail Operations Group (ROG) used Class 37 No. 37510 Orion to haul the unit to the DFR and to provide power and traction during the filming.
The Class 37 provided suitable traction to work with the EMU – including air brakes and appropriate coupling adapters.
